WWE's Subtle Hint

The teaser in question is not your typical gaming trailer. It's a wrestling event announcement! Triplemania, the flagship event of Lucha Libre AAA, a subsidiary of WWE, is set to take place in September, and the Gears of War: E-Day logo was spotted in the promotional material. This is a clever marketing tactic, as it hints at a potential release date without explicitly stating it.

What's particularly interesting is the timing of such promotions. Historically, games are promoted in this manner only when they are close to release or have just hit the market. So, does this mean Gears of War: E-Day is almost ready to launch? The pattern suggests so. Previous instances, like Doom: The Dark Ages and Borderlands 4, had similar marketing strategies just before their release dates.

A Strategic Release Window

With a potential release date in September, Microsoft is strategically positioning Gears of War: E-Day in a competitive gaming landscape. The summer and fall of 2026 are packed with highly anticipated titles, including Halo: Campaign Evolved and Playground's Fable. Releasing Gears of War: E-Day before the holiday season and the arrival of GTA 6 could be a smart move to avoid the year-end rush.
